English meaning
- agony noun Extreme physical pain or mental suffering.
- anguish noun Severe mental or physical suffering, often caused by grief, loss, or distress.
- disquietude noun A state of disquiet, uneasiness, or anxiety.
- distress noun Serious pain, suffering, or worry, especially of an urgent kind.
- heartache noun Deep emotional pain or sorrow, especially from losing or being separated from someone you love.
- suspense noun A feeling of nervous excitement or anxiety while waiting to find out what happens.
